博客專欄

EEPW首頁 > 博客 > Argus:基于區(qū)塊鏈技術(shù)的去中心化獎(jiǎng)勵(lì)系統(tǒng)

Argus:基于區(qū)塊鏈技術(shù)的去中心化獎(jiǎng)勵(lì)系統(tǒng)

發(fā)布人:MSRAsia 時(shí)間:2021-09-20 來源:工程師 發(fā)布文章

編者按:隨著網(wǎng)絡(luò)技術(shù)的飛速發(fā)展,版權(quán)問題逐漸成為人們關(guān)注的熱點(diǎn)。很多國家和組織針對(duì)這一問題出臺(tái)了相關(guān)法律和反盜版激勵(lì)計(jì)劃,但是由于某些激勵(lì)計(jì)劃缺乏透明度,往往達(dá)不到很好的效果。

為此,微軟亞洲研究院可信系統(tǒng)研究組提出了一種基于區(qū)塊鏈智能合約的反盜版獎(jiǎng)勵(lì)系統(tǒng) —— Argus,通過區(qū)塊鏈技術(shù)可提高多方合作的信任基礎(chǔ),既透明又安全高效。該技術(shù)目前處于學(xué)術(shù)研究階段,相關(guān)論文的正式版將在今年9月份召開的國際可靠分布式系統(tǒng)會(huì)議 SRDS(International Symposium on Reliable Distributed Systems)上發(fā)表。論文作者包括微軟亞洲研究院研究員張憲、郭眾鑫、陳洋、陳碩、殷秋豐、楊懋,部分工作由原微軟亞洲研究院創(chuàng)新工程組研究工程師郭小兵以及實(shí)習(xí)生曾子軒和劉文炎在微軟亞洲研究院期間完成。

現(xiàn)有反盜版獎(jiǎng)勵(lì)系統(tǒng)不透明、不高效

隨著網(wǎng)絡(luò)時(shí)代的高速發(fā)展,盜版?zhèn)鞑ヒ殉蔀楫?dāng)今社會(huì)中一個(gè)嚴(yán)重且復(fù)雜的問題。特別是在電影、音樂、游戲等領(lǐng)域,大量用戶的非授權(quán)使用會(huì)侵害版權(quán)擁有方的正當(dāng)權(quán)益。所以,各國法律對(duì)于侵犯版權(quán)的行為都有相應(yīng)的處罰規(guī)定。例如在美國,如果在180天內(nèi),盜版?zhèn)鞑ノ锏臄?shù)量和盈利超過一定限額,那么盜版?zhèn)鞑フ邔⒈惶幰粤P款甚至拘留。

一些商業(yè)聯(lián)盟為了應(yīng)對(duì)盜版?zhèn)鞑ミ@一挑戰(zhàn)也發(fā)起了反盜版獎(jiǎng)勵(lì)計(jì)劃,并以獎(jiǎng)金的形式來激勵(lì)公眾舉報(bào)盜版行為。例如 BSA 聯(lián)盟(成員包括微軟、英特爾、Adobe 等)就曾經(jīng)宣布對(duì)最終核實(shí)的盜版舉報(bào),給予100萬美元的獎(jiǎng)勵(lì)。然而,由于缺乏透明度,這種由 BSA 完全中心化的進(jìn)行核實(shí)、獎(jiǎng)勵(lì)等操作的運(yùn)營模式遭到了很多用戶的質(zhì)疑,導(dǎo)致舉報(bào)者的參與度不高。


Argus系統(tǒng):利用密碼學(xué)及智能合約構(gòu)建透明高效的反盜版獎(jiǎng)勵(lì)

為了提升反盜版獎(jiǎng)勵(lì)的透明度,微軟亞洲研究院的研究員和實(shí)習(xí)生們提出并實(shí)現(xiàn)了去中心化的 Argus 系統(tǒng)。相比于之前的區(qū)塊鏈版權(quán)保護(hù)方案,Argus 系統(tǒng)不僅嘗試解決版權(quán)登記、使用情況登記的問題;更重要的是,它通過利用智能合約,結(jié)合一系列密碼學(xué)技術(shù),構(gòu)建了一套透明激勵(lì)機(jī)制,進(jìn)而可以對(duì)盜版?zhèn)鞑バ袨檫M(jìn)行高效溯源以及評(píng)估。該技術(shù)的相關(guān)論文 “Argus: A Fully Transparent Incentive System for Anti-Piracy Campaigns”,將在9月份召開的國際可靠分布式系統(tǒng)會(huì)議 SRDS(International Symposium on Reliable Distributed Systems)上發(fā)表。

論文鏈接:

https://www.microsoft.com/en-us/research/uploads/prod/2021/08/Argus_SRDS_Camera.pdf

如圖1所示,Argus 系統(tǒng)里一共有三個(gè)角色:版權(quán)擁有方 (owner)、數(shù)據(jù)使用方 (licensee) 以及盜版舉報(bào)方 (informer)。同時(shí),研究員們還設(shè)計(jì)了這三個(gè)角色之間以及它們和智能合約之間交互的各種協(xié)議:

(1)owner 將通過特殊的密碼協(xié)議響應(yīng) licensee 的數(shù)據(jù)請(qǐng)求,并且會(huì)在智能合約上留下記錄;

(2)licensee 泄露了數(shù)據(jù)以后,informer 將按照協(xié)議向智能合約進(jìn)行舉報(bào),智能合約將驗(yàn)證并且獎(jiǎng)勵(lì)對(duì)應(yīng)的 informer;

(3)一旦這個(gè) licensee 被 informer 舉報(bào)后,則可以在規(guī)定時(shí)間內(nèi)向智能合約申訴,如逾期或申訴失敗將會(huì)被 owner 進(jìn)行后續(xù)的追責(zé);

(4)Argus 系統(tǒng)允許多個(gè) informer 針對(duì)同一 licensee 泄露的數(shù)據(jù)進(jìn)行舉報(bào),因此可以估計(jì)盜版的泄露情況。

微信圖片_20210920200502.jpg

圖1:Argus系統(tǒng)的總體流程

Argus 系統(tǒng)有三個(gè)技術(shù)特點(diǎn)——透明、安全與高效。Argus 系統(tǒng)的透明性并不僅僅是因?yàn)槭褂昧酥悄芎霞s,還在于 Argus 系統(tǒng)中的所有協(xié)議都是公開、確定、透明的。無論版權(quán)擁有方 (owner)、數(shù)據(jù)使用方 (licensee) 還是盜版舉報(bào)方 (informer),都能結(jié)合智能合約的公開狀態(tài),確定性地參與各種協(xié)議,從而保護(hù)自己的權(quán)益。

Argus 系統(tǒng)的安全性則來自于各種密碼學(xué)協(xié)議的性質(zhì)以及各參與方的利益驅(qū)使。Argus 系統(tǒng)可以保護(hù)各善良參與方的利益不受影響,例如 owner 希望通過 Argus 評(píng)估盜版?zhèn)鞑デ闆r是準(zhǔn)確的;licensee 希望不被 owner 誣陷;informer 希望獲得最多獎(jiǎng)勵(lì)等等。為了達(dá)到這樣的安全性,Argus 系統(tǒng)使用了安全水印技術(shù)(Secure Watermarking)來對(duì)惡意的 licensee 進(jìn)行溯源;用不經(jīng)意傳播協(xié)議(Oblivious Transfer)來防止 owner 誣陷,因而提高了指控 licensee 的證據(jù)力度;用多周期承諾方案(Multi-period Commitment Scheme)來防止 informer 實(shí)施重放攻擊,以及防止 informer 利用“一人多身份騙術(shù)”重復(fù)舉報(bào)不正當(dāng)獲利(Sybil-proof Incentive  Mechanism)。

為了保證 Argus 系統(tǒng)的可行性,研究員們也進(jìn)行了大量的技術(shù)優(yōu)化。例如采用了默克爾樹(Merkle Tree)對(duì)鏈上數(shù)據(jù)進(jìn)行壓縮,只以樹的根節(jié)點(diǎn)代表相關(guān)數(shù)據(jù)。同時(shí)還使用了隱私信息檢索(Private Information Retrieval)技術(shù),來降低 licensee 獲取數(shù)據(jù)的帶寬消耗。

另外,在智能合約以及水印技術(shù)等方面,研究員們還做了大量的優(yōu)化。研究員們?cè)谖④浽品?wù) Azure 的機(jī)器上,仿真了以太坊公鏈的共識(shí)節(jié)點(diǎn)以及各參與方,并以保護(hù)圖片、音頻、軟件的版權(quán)為例,測(cè)試了 Argus 系統(tǒng)的開銷以及性能。例如,一個(gè)單機(jī) owner 節(jié)點(diǎn),每秒可處理82.6個(gè)的 licensee 請(qǐng)求,且 informer 一次舉報(bào)的成本只相當(dāng)于14個(gè)以太坊普通轉(zhuǎn)賬交易的成本。綜合所有協(xié)議指標(biāo)看,優(yōu)化后的 Argus 系統(tǒng)能降低幾個(gè)數(shù)量級(jí)的開銷。

防盜版是一個(gè)十分復(fù)雜的問題。很多盜版問題本身就游走在法律以及各方利益的灰色地帶?,F(xiàn)實(shí)生活中其他的盜版問題,例如不合規(guī)轉(zhuǎn)載、盜鏈等等,也必須引入相關(guān)技術(shù)進(jìn)行防御。從 Argus 系統(tǒng)中可以看出區(qū)塊鏈技術(shù)對(duì)于改善多方合作信任基礎(chǔ)的潛力。Argus 系統(tǒng)只是微軟亞洲研究院可信系統(tǒng)研究組在區(qū)塊鏈領(lǐng)域上的探索之一,未來研究員們將會(huì)給大家分享更多區(qū)塊鏈相關(guān)的研究工作。

*博客內(nèi)容為網(wǎng)友個(gè)人發(fā)布,僅代表博主個(gè)人觀點(diǎn),如有侵權(quán)請(qǐng)聯(lián)系工作人員刪除。

超級(jí)電容器相關(guān)文章:超級(jí)電容器原理


電容相關(guān)文章:電容原理
離子色譜儀相關(guān)文章:離子色譜儀原理


關(guān)鍵詞: AI

相關(guān)推薦

技術(shù)專區(qū)

關(guān)閉